How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Southeast?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Southeast 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,330 | $645 | $1,695 |
Southeast 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,134 | $625 | $4,600 |
Southeast 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,063 | $995 | $1,200 |

Cheapest Pet Friendly Apartment Rentals in Southeast
The lowest priced apartment unit that allows pets currently in the Southeast of Southeast is the 1 Bed, 1 bath Model at 619-623 8th St NW, which is a 1 Bed unit starting from $650. The second cheapest Southeast Pet Friendly apartment is the A14 1 Bed unit at Hercules starting at $1,277. Here are the most affordable Pet Friendly Southeast apartments: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
---|---|---|
619-623 8th St NW | 1 Bed, 1 bath | $650 |
Hercules | A14 | $1,277 |
Bliss Lofts | Suite 4 | $1,975 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Southeast Apartments
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Southeast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Southeast is $1,718.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Southeast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Southeast is a 2,561 square feet unit starting from $1,975 at Bliss Lofts.
